CrossAmerica Partners LP reported Q1 2026 earnings per unit of $0.26, far exceeding the consensus estimate of -$0.1632—a surprise of 259.31%. Revenue was not disclosed against an estimate of none, and the partnership’s units rose by $0.09 following the release. The sharp earnings beat underscores effective cost controls and resilient fuel distribution margins during the quarter.

CrossAmerica’s Q1 2026 performance was driven by disciplined operating expense management and stable wholesale fuel margins. While industry headwinds such as volatile crude prices and softer retail demand persisted, the partnership’s focus on optimizing its convenience store network and leveraging supply-chain efficiencies helped offset volume declines. On the retail side, the company continued to benefit from its portfolio of company-operated and dealer-owned sites, though promotional activity may have pressured per-unit profitability. The reported EPS of $0.26 reflects a significant turnaround from the negative expectations, likely aided by lower than anticipated operating costs and favorable diesel and gasoline spreads. Additionally, the partnership’s leverage reduction initiatives may have contributed to lower interest expense, supporting bottom-line results. Without revenue figures, investors must rely on the earnings beat as a key indicator of operational strength. The stock’s modest uptick suggests cautious optimism among unitholders about the sustainability of these trends.

CrossAmerica did not provide explicit forward guidance for the remainder of fiscal 2026. However, management may continue to prioritize debt reduction and distribution stability given the partnership’s focus on cash flow generation. The company’s strategic priorities likely include expanding its wholesale distribution footprint, optimizing site-level margins, and maintaining a conservative capital structure. Risk factors include potential compression in fuel margins if crude prices decline sharply, or increased operating costs from inflationary pressures. Additionally, the partnership’s reliance on variable distribution payments could introduce volatility for unitholders. While the Q1 surprise was notable, analysts may caution that a single quarter’s beat does not guarantee sustained outperformance, especially in a cyclical fuel distribution industry. CrossAmerica’s ability to manage working capital and supply agreements will be key to navigating uncertain demand conditions for the rest of 2026.

The partnership’s units rose by $0.09 on the day of the release, a muted response that may reflect skepticism about whether the earnings beat can be repeated. Analysts are likely to scrutinize the lack of revenue disclosure and the factors behind the EPS surge—whether it stemmed from one-time items or structural improvements. For income-focused investors, the distribution yield remains a central consideration; a consistent payout supported by the latest results could help stabilize unit price. Going forward, what to watch includes the Q2 2026 earnings report for signs of margin sustainability, any commentary on fuel demand trends, and updates on the partnership’s debt refinancing plans. Given the limited data, the market may temper enthusiasm until more details emerge about the drivers of the Q1 surprise and the outlook for the rest of the year.
